Are you looking to shed some pounds or maybe put on some muscle? Creating a calorie deficit or surplus can be a great way to achieve your fitness goals. And the best part is, it’s easier than you might think! Here are some simple tips to help you make the necessary changes:
- Know Your Basal Metabolic Rate
Before you start making any changes to your diet, it’s important to know your Basal Metabolic Rate (BMR). This is the number of calories your body needs to maintain its current weight. You can easily find online calculators that will help you determine your BMR.
Once you have your BMR, you can create a calorie deficit or surplus by adjusting your daily calorie intake.
- Increase or Decrease Your Portions
One of the easiest ways to create a calorie deficit or surplus is to increase or decrease your portions. If you’re looking to lose weight, try cutting back on your portion sizes. If you want to gain muscle, try increasing your portion sizes.
Remember, it’s important to listen to your body and eat until you’re satisfied, but not overly full.

- Choose Nutrient-Dense Foods
When creating a calorie deficit or surplus, it’s important to choose foods that are nutrient-dense. This means opting for foods that are high in vitamins, minerals, and other essential nutrients.
Avoid foods that are high in empty calories, such as sugary snacks and drinks, and instead focus on whole foods like f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ains.
- Incorporate Exercise Into Your Routine
While creating a calorie deficit or surplus can be achieved solely by adjusting your diet, incorporating exercise into your routine can help speed up the process and improve your overall health.
Try to find a form of exercise that you enjoy and a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ity activity most days of the week.

- Monitor Your Progress
Lastly, it’s important to monitor your progress when creating a calorie deficit or surplus. Keep track of your daily calorie intake, exercise routine, and weight changes to ensure you’re on the right track.
Remember, creating a calorie deficit or surplus is not about depriving yourself or overindulging. It’s about finding a balance that works for you and your body.
